Even if it worked, it may only populate the ad unit once. We built the ad plugin to deal with refreshing ads for you when users navigate, which requires calling the ad network’s API whenever the page changes. Trying to put an ad network’s javascript into the house ads input fields isn’t going to work.

So we’ve implemented House Ads on our site, and we’ve realized an issue. If you’re using ads from a 3rd party provider, you normally need to provide a file /ads.txt (similar to robots.txt) in the root of the site. Is that something that’s easy to do? We can upload it manually, but perhaps it’s better to include an option to paste it in in the ads plugin.

3 Likes

You should have a textarea field in your site settings where you can paste the contents of your /ads.txt file. It should look like this:
